can't access control panel

When I click on the control panel icon on my desktop nothing happens. When I click on start>control panel I get the same result. I have a power options icon on my desktop and that does not work either. If I right click the power options icon and choose open file location the control panel opens normally. Everything works fine in safe mode though. What could be causing this problem?

In that case it may pay you to run a diagnostic check on your hard drive.

Disk Check

The constant chatter is probably the hard drive being indexed, but I still think you should run chkdsk on it.

I ran disk check on the C: drive and my control panel icons work now. I am still having problems with the hard drive though. When I said it was chattering I meant that I could hear it working. It is not making any noises that it shouldn't. Thanks for all the input so far!
